A transform fault is a type of strike-slip fault at the boundary of two plates. The uplift is due to an element of convergence between the plates, meaning that the fault has a significant high-angle reverse oblique component[ clarification needed ] to its displacement. The Alpine Fault is a geological fault that runs almost the entire length of New Zealand's South Island (c. 480 km) and forms the boundary between the Pacific Plate and the Indo-Australian Plate. [3], Large ruptures can also trigger earthquakes on the faults continuing north from the Alpine Fault. [10] So while earthquakes are an important part of Māori oral tradition, no stories have been passed down about South Island earthquakes. It forms the sharp line separating the snow-covered Southern Alps in the east from the low coastal plain bordering the Tasman Sea in the west. It forms part of the Marlborough Fault System, which accommodates the transfer of displacement along the oblique convergent boundary between the Indo-Australian Plate and Pacific Plate, from the transform Alpine Fault to the Hikurangi Trench subduction zone.
